Transaction 1706037239e40eb4e359d228171c57f14b9db30df02e71c1f455fdedb9704ee2

1 Input
2 Outputs
  • 1706037239e40eb4e359d228171c57f14b9db30df02e71c1f455fdedb9704ee2:0
  • value  23672093
    address  2Mttp11uqPErr7jjnYAGE9AFGBxYcxp3zR8
  • 1706037239e40eb4e359d228171c57f14b9db30df02e71c1f455fdedb9704ee2:1
  • value  1000000
    address  mrPWwvTZxqgUR7y7Gq6c9axUz55fotTe9s